1. Танилцуулга

The Keysight 4395A is a high-performance instrument integrating network, spectrum, and impedance analysis capabilities into a single unit. Designed for laboratory and manufacturing applications, it provides advanced measurement functions for evaluating components and circuits across a wide frequency range.

This manual provides essential information for the safe and effective operation of your Keysight 4395A analyzer. Please read it thoroughly before using the instrument.

Гол онцлогууд:

  • Integrated high-performance network, spectrum, and impedance analysis.
  • Built-in IBASIC for automated control.
  • GPIB port and Digital I/O port for external connectivity.
  • Network Analyzer: Frequency range 10 Hz to 500 MHz, 115 dB dynamic range (at 10 Hz IFBW), ±0.05 dB, ±0.3° dynamic accuracy.
  • Спектрийн анализатор: Frequency range 10 Hz to 500 MHz, -145 dBm/Hz sensitivity (at 10 MHz), Time-gated spectrum analysis option (4395A-1D6).
  • Impedance Analyzer (Option 4395A-010): Frequency range 100 kHz to 500 MHz, equivalent circuit analysis function, ±40 V or ±100 mA DC bias (Option 4395A-001).

4.2 Network Analysis Mode

To perform network analysis (e.g., S-parameter, gain, phase, group delay measurements):

  1. дээр дарна уу ХЭМЖЭЭ товчийг дараад сонгоно уу Сүлжээ.
  2. Set the desired frequency range using the Эхлэх болон Зогс frequency buttons under the ШӨРГӨХ хэсэг.
  3. Select the measurement parameter (e.g., S21, S11) using the Хэмжилт товч.
  4. Perform a calibration using a suitable calibration kit to ensure measurement accuracy. Access calibration functions via the Кал товч.
  5. Connect the DUT to the appropriate RF ports (e.g., RF OUT and RF IN).
  6. дарна уу Эхлэх доор ШӨРГӨХ хэмжилтийг эхлүүлэх.

4.3 Spectrum Analysis Mode

To perform spectrum analysis (e.g., signal power, distortion, noise measurements):

  1. дээр дарна уу ХЭМЖЭЭ товчийг дараад сонгоно уу Спектр.
  2. Set the center frequency and span using the corresponding buttons.
  3. Adjust the Resolution Bandwidth (RBW) and Video Bandwidth (VBW) using the Bw/Avg товч.
  4. Connect the signal source to the RF input port.
  5. дарна уу Эхлэх доор ШӨРГӨХ to acquire the spectrum.

6. Алдаа засах

This section provides solutions to common issues you might encounter with the Keysight 4395A.

АсуудалБоломжит шалтгаанШийдэл
Төхөөрөмж асахгүй байна.Power cord not connected, power switch off, faulty power outlet.Check power cord connection. Ensure power switch is ON. Test power outlet with another device.
Дэлгэц дээр дохио байхгүй байна.DUT not connected correctly, incorrect measurement settings, signal source issue.Verify DUT connections. Check frequency range, amplitude, and measurement parameters. Ensure signal source is active.
Буруу хэмжилт.No calibration performed, incorrect calibration, faulty cables/connectors.Perform a fresh calibration. Check the integrity of all cables and connectors. Ensure proper test setup.
Дэлгэц дээр гарсан алдаа.Internal fault, parameter out of range.Note the error code/message. Refer to the detailed service manual for specific error codes. Try restarting the instrument.

If you encounter persistent issues not covered here, please contact Keysight technical support.
